What is Zinc Gluconate?

Zinc gluconate is a compound formed from zinc and gluconic acid. It is often used as a supplement to provide the body with an essential mineral—zinc. Zinc plays a crucial role in numerous biological functions, including immune response, protein synthesis, and DNA synthesis.

Health Benefits of Zinc Gluconate Tablets

1. Immune System Support

One of the primary uses of zinc gluconate tablets is to bolster the immune system. Zinc is known to enhance the activity of white blood cells, which are vital for fighting infections and diseases. Regular intake of zinc gluconate can help reduce the duration and severity of colds and other respiratory infections.

2. Wound Healing

Zinc is essential for skin health and is involved in the process of wound healing. Zinc gluconate tablets can promote faster recovery from cuts, abrasions, and other injuries by supporting cell growth and repair. This makes it a popular choice for individuals looking to enhance their skin health.

3. Antioxidant Properties

Zinc gluconate exhibits antioxidant properties, helping to combat oxidative stress in the body. By neutralizing free radicals, zinc contributes to reducing inflammation and lowering the risk of chronic diseases, such as heart disease and cancer.

4. Support for Healthy Skin

Zinc is often included in products aimed at improving skin conditions such as acne, eczema, and psoriasis. Zinc gluconate tablets can help regulate oil production, promote healthy skin cell turnover, and reduce inflammation, making them a beneficial supplement for those dealing with skin issues.

5. Enhancing Fertility

Zinc is crucial for reproductive health in both men and women. In men, adequate zinc levels are linked to healthy sperm production and testosterone levels. Women may benefit from zinc’s role in hormone regulation. Thus, zinc gluconate tablets can be a valuable addition for couples trying to conceive.

6. Mood and Cognitive Function

Zinc is involved in neurotransmitter function and may play a role in mood regulation. Some studies suggest that adequate zinc levels can help reduce symptoms of anxiety and depression. Zinc gluconate tablets can therefore be considered a supportive supplement for mental health.

How to Take Zinc Gluconate Tablets

Zinc gluconate tablets are typically available in various dosages. It is essential to follow the recommended dosage on the product label or consult with a healthcare professional for personalized advice. Taking zinc with food can help improve absorption and minimize gastrointestinal discomfort.

Potential Side Effects

While zinc gluconate tablets are generally safe for most people, excessive intake can lead to side effects such as nausea, diarrhea, and metallic taste. It is crucial to adhere to recommended dosages and consult a healthcare provider if you have any underlying health conditions or are taking other medications.
